Details Details Sansin Timber-Tec Seal ’n Hide Flexible Sealant for Checks and Joints in Log and Timber Construction Sansin Timber-Tec Seal ’n Hide is a 100% solids, zero-VOC mastic sealant formulated to seal and protect checks and joints in log and timber structures. It is ideal for filling cracks 3/16″ to 1/2″ wide and delivers outstanding adhesion, flexibility, and weather resistance. Designed to blend seamlessly with wood surfaces, Seal ’n Hide is paintable, stainable, and available in seven natural wood-tone colors, making it virtually invisible once applied. What Makes Seal ’n Hide Unique? Seal ’n Hide offers a lightly textured, non-shrinking finish that bonds tightly to interior and exterior wood, even in extreme temperatures. It resists cracking, sagging, and separation—delivering deep, durable protection with a fast cure time and zero measurable shrinkage. Unlike conventional caulks, it maintains elasticity with 350–450% elongation and is compatible with most stains and finishes. This mastic is freeze-thaw stable and maintains its flexibility down to -28°C (-20°F). Application Notes Surface Preparation Requirements Inspect and clean surfaces thoroughly with ammonia water or alcohol Do not use petroleum-based cleaners or detergents that may interfere with adhesion Use only on dry, solid, properly prepared wood Application Apply with a caulking gun or knife directly into checks and joints Insert backer rod to ensure proper depth and support Recommended joint depth: minimum 3/8″ Recommended for checks between 3/16″ and 1/2″ wide Tool the joint to ensure adhesion and smooth appearance Clean tools with a citrus-based cleaner or soap and alcohol mixture Coverage Joint Width Lineal Feet per 20 oz Tube (3/8″ Depth) 1/4″ 41 ft 3/8″ 27 ft 1/2″ 20 ft 3/4″ 13.5 ft 1″ 10 ft Maintenance Required Check sealant annually for signs of cracking or separation. If necessary, clean and reapply in affected areas. Minor touch-ups can be made with additional Seal ’n Hide and tool-blended into surrounding material. Proper surface preparation and annual inspection will extend performance and maintain a uniform, natural appearance. Frequently Asked Questions What size checks can Seal ’n Hide fill? It is designed for checks between 3/16″ and 1/2″ wide with at least 3/8″ depth. Can I stain over Seal ’n Hide? Yes, it is compatible with most water- and oil-based stains once fully cured. Does it shrink over time? No, Seal ’n Hide is a zero-shrinkage formula with excellent dimensional stability. Is it freeze-thaw stable? Yes, it is not damaged by freezing and can be gunned at -1°C (30°F) when warmed. What colors are available? Seven standard colors: Natural, Mortar, Colonial, Oxford, Tamarack, White, and Limestone. Is it VOC compliant? Yes, it contains 0 VOCs and is solvent-free and non-flammable. Can it be used inside the home? Yes, it is safe for interior use and has a slight mint odor that disappears when cured. How long does it take to cure? It is tack-free in 15–40 minutes and develops full cure over 14 days under normal conditions. What is the service temperature range? -40°C to 38°C (-40°F to 100°F) continuous service temperature range. What’s the shelf life? Seal ’n Hide has a shelf life of 1 year when stored properly in a cool, dry location.
